  3. Akron, OH - The University of Akron Alumni Association and the Department of Athletics have partnered with the Cadillac Ranch for the week of the MAC Tournament. Cadillac Ranch is the official Zips Headquarters. The Cadillac Ranch is located at 200 Euclid Avenue in downtown Cleveland and is within walking distance of Quicken Loans Arena. The Cadillac Ranch will offer a variety of food and drink specials to patrons wearing Zips attire throughout the week of the tournament. Fans can also take advantage of $8 valet parking or $5 parking validation courtesy of Cadillac Ranch for the garage on Ontario St. Specials will run from noon to 9:00 p.m. everyday throughout the tournament.The men’s basketball team will play Toledo on March 10, and the women’s basketball team will play Central Michigan on March 11. Both tournament games will be played at the Quicken Loans Arena with tip-offs at 6:00 p.m.Tickets for the men’s championship event, which runs March 10, 12-14, cost $32 ($10 for UA students with valid student ID). Tickets for the women’s championship event, which runs March 11, 13-15 is general admission, and cost $10. Fans are encouraged to purchase tickets and reserve their seats early through the Akron Athletics Ticket Office. Fans can purchase tickets and reserve seats by calling 1-888-99-AKRON or by visiting the box office in the lobbies of James A. Rhodes Arena. Hotel information is available at www.mac-sports.com.
